I purchased this watch approximately 15 years ago at the Shellman Aoyama store. It comes with the original Shellman case and box. This is an alarm clock made by LeCoultre (now Jaeger-LeCoultre). LeCoultre is famous for its alarm clocks, and this particular one is a very rare piece, a corporate gift from the Ford Motor Company. The case back is engraved with "CHAMPIONSHIP SALES MANAGEMENT PERFORMANCE Novenber-December 1955 Henry Ford," indicating it was presented to top salesmen by Ford in 1955. Furthermore, the 12 o'clock index features an "F" mark. The rotating indicator on the center of the dial is operated by the crown at the 2 o'clock position to set the alarm time with a triangular marker. When the time comes, the alarm sounds with the characteristic "jingle" of a mechanical watch. The dial has aged appropriately, but it blends well with the 10KGF case, creating a nice antique atmosphere. This is a rare alarm clock that allows you to feel the charm of antique watches that still feel timeless. The dial has stains commensurate with age. The indexes have aged, but there is no rust. The case has scratches and minor imperfections, but overall, it is in good condition. The crystal is clean without any noticeable scratches, and visibility is not an issue. A new, aftermarket strap with a good feel is attached. <How to Use> The alarm functions without any problems. Due to the age of the alarm clock, there may be slight deviations from the set time. The time can be set by pulling and turning the crown at the 2 o'clock position. Winding the crown in its original position until it stops, and then pulling it out, turns the alarm on, and a "jingle" sound will ring at the set time. The crown at the 4 o'clock position is the same as the crown on a regular manual-winding watch and can be used to set the time by pulling and turning it. Daily Rate and Size Measured with the instrument in the image, the daily rate is +13 s/d (this daily rate is not guaranteed). The lug width is 17mm. The case diameter is approximately 33mm (excluding the crown), the length (lug to lug) is approximately 40mm, and the thickness is approximately 9mm.
